New Jersey Reopens Debate on Expanding Casinos Beyond Atlantic City
New Jersey gambling stakeholders are rekindling a debate that many thought had been settled. Nearly a decade after voters overwhelmingly rejected a proposal to expand casinos beyond Atlantic City, developers and lawmakers are again suggesting that the state could benefit from allowing gambling facilities to operate in its northern areas. New Jersey Casino Workers Ask State Supreme Court to End Smoking Ban Exemption
Casino workers in New Jersey are again pressing for an end to indoor smoking in Atlantic City’s gaming halls, this time asking the New Jersey Supreme Court to rule whether the state constitution guarantees them a right to a safe workplace.
